Conservation Tips

  • Cover your swimming pool when not in use; this will reduce loss of water through evaporation.
  • Don’t let the water run while brushing your teeth.
  • Don’t use your garden hose for cleaning off the driveway – clean the driveway with a broom or leaf blower.
  • If you wash dishes by hand, use two bowls or basins – one for washing and one for rinsing. Don’t let water run while washing dishes.
  • Only run your washing machine and dishwasher when they are fully loaded.
  • Replacing your old toilet with a new water saver toilet (1.6 gallon per flush) can save a lot of water over an older toilet that uses approximately 3.6 gallons per flush.
  • Use low-flow shower heads that use approximately 2.5 gallons per minute.
